Vacuum Pressure Gauge Refers to atmospheric pressure and is used to measure less than atmospheric pressure. The vacuum pressure gauge is suitable for measuring the vacuum pressure of liquids and gases that do not explode, crystallize, solidify, and have no corrosive effect on copper and copper alloys. It is widely used in gas transportation, pipeline liquids and closed containers to measure the pressure of various liquids, gases, steam and other media that are non-corrosive, non-explosive, non-crystalline and non-solidified, such as various industrial automatic control environments, involving petroleum Pipeline, water conservancy and hydropower, railway transportation, intelligent building, production automation, aerospace, military industry, petrochemical, oil well, electric power, ship, machine tool, pipeline air supply, vacuum equipment and many other industries. 1. How to set the vacuum pressure gauge

Install the valve on the pressure point on the pipeline or vacuum pump, and then install the vacuum gauge on the valve. The other end is connected to the equipment that needs to be evacuated, the valve is opened, and the vacuum pump is started. At this time, the pointer of the pressure gauge swings counterclockwise, shifting from the 0 scale to the -0.1 direction. The pointer is at -0.1, which is close to vacuum, but not equal to vacuum.

The outer ring reads in red, corresponding to the red unit PSI. The inner circle is read in black, corresponding to the black unit MPa. Turn off the vacuum pump for a period of time, the pointer does not shift, and it can be used normally.

2. How to see the vacuum pressure gauge

inHg is inches of mercury, bar is bar, MPa is megapascal 1MPa=145psi, PSI is pounds, pressure is easier to understand by looking at MPa, R and numbers are the codes of the refrigerant meter.

Under normal circumstances, the pointer of the pressure vacuum gauge is directly above, which means that the pressure is 0 (the actual pressure is 1 atmosphere); when the pointer of the pressure gauge swings clockwise, it means that the pressure is higher than the atmospheric pressure, and the higher part is subject to the reading of the table; When the pointer of the pressure gauge swings counterclockwise, it indicates that the pressure is lower than atmospheric pressure, and negative pressure (vacuum) occurs. The size of the vacuum is the reading of the pressure gauge.
